package files
import (
"context"
"fmt"
"strings"
"code.gitea.io/gitea/models"
repo_model "code.gitea.io/gitea/models/repo"
user_model "code.gitea.io/gitea/models/user"
"code.gitea.io/gitea/modules/git"
api "code.gitea.io/gitea/modules/structs"
)
// DeleteRepoFileOptions holds the repository delete file options
type DeleteRepoFileOptions struct {
LastCommitID string
OldBranch string
NewBranch string
TreePath string
Message string
SHA string
Author *IdentityOptions
Committer *IdentityOptions
Dates *CommitDateOptions
Signoff bool
}
// DeleteRepoFile deletes a file in the given repository
func DeleteRepoFile(ctx context.Context, repo *repo_model.Repository, doer *user_model.User, opts *DeleteRepoFileOptions) (*api.FileResponse, error) {
// If no branch name is set, assume the repo's default branch
if opts.OldBranch == "" {
opts.OldBranch = repo.DefaultBranch
}
if opts.NewBranch == "" {
opts.NewBranch = opts.OldBranch
}
gitRepo, closer, err := git.RepositoryFromContextOrOpen(ctx, repo.RepoPath())
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
defer closer.Close()
// oldBranch must exist for this operation
if _, err := gitRepo.GetBranch(opts.OldBranch); err != nil {
return nil, err
}
// A NewBranch can be specified for the file to be created/updated in a new branch.
// Check to make sure the branch does not already exist, otherwise we can't proceed.
// If we aren't branching to a new branch, make sure user can commit to the given branch
if opts.NewBranch != opts.OldBranch {
newBranch, err := gitRepo.GetBranch(opts.NewBranch)
if err != nil && !git.IsErrBranchNotExist(err) {
return nil, err
}
if newBranch != nil {
return nil, models.ErrBranchAlreadyExists{
BranchName: opts.NewBranch,
}
}
} else if err := VerifyBranchProtection(ctx, repo, doer, opts.OldBranch, opts.TreePath); err != nil {
return nil, err
}
// Check that the path given in opts.treeName is valid (not a git path)
treePath := CleanUploadFileName(opts.TreePath)
if treePath == "" {
return nil, models.ErrFilenameInvalid{
Path: opts.TreePath,
}
}
message := strings.TrimSpace(opts.Message)
author, committer := GetAuthorAndCommitterUsers(opts.Author, opts.Committer, doer)
t, err := NewTemporaryUploadRepository(ctx, repo)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
defer t.Close()
if err := t.Clone(opts.OldBranch); err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if err := t.SetDefaultIndex(); err != nil {
return nil, err
}
// Get the commit of the original branch
commit, err := t.GetBranchCommit(opts.OldBranch)
if err != nil {
return nil, err // Couldn't get a commit for the branch
}
// Assigned LastCommitID in opts if it hasn't been set
if opts.LastCommitID == "" {
opts.LastCommitID = commit.ID.String()
} else {
lastCommitID, err := t.gitRepo.ConvertToSHA1(opts.LastCommitID)
if err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("DeleteRepoFile: Invalid last commit ID: %v", err)
}
opts.LastCommitID = lastCommitID.String()
}
// Get the files in the index
filesInIndex, err := t.LsFiles(opts.TreePath)
if err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("DeleteRepoFile: %v", err)
}
// Find the file we want to delete in the index
inFilelist := false
for _, file := range filesInIndex {
if file == opts.TreePath {
inFilelist = true
break
}
}
if !inFilelist {
return nil, models.ErrRepoFileDoesNotExist{
Path: opts.TreePath,
}
}
// Get the entry of treePath and check if the SHA given is the same as the file
entry, err := commit.GetTreeEntryByPath(treePath)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if opts.SHA != "" {
// If a SHA was given and the SHA given doesn't match the SHA of the fromTreePath, throw error
if opts.SHA != entry.ID.String() {
return nil, models.ErrSHADoesNotMatch{
Path: treePath,
GivenSHA: opts.SHA,
CurrentSHA: entry.ID.String(),
}
}
} else if opts.LastCommitID != "" {
// If a lastCommitID was given and it doesn't match the commitID of the head of the branch throw
// an error, but only if we aren't creating a new branch.
if commit.ID.String() != opts.LastCommitID && opts.OldBranch == opts.NewBranch {
// CommitIDs don't match, but we don't want to throw a ErrCommitIDDoesNotMatch unless
// this specific file has been edited since opts.LastCommitID
if changed, err := commit.FileChangedSinceCommit(treePath, opts.LastCommitID); err != nil {
return nil, err
} else if changed {
return nil, models.ErrCommitIDDoesNotMatch{
GivenCommitID: opts.LastCommitID,
CurrentCommitID: opts.LastCommitID,
}
}
// The file wasn't modified, so we are good to delete it
}
} else {
// When deleting a file, a lastCommitID or SHA needs to be given to make sure other commits haven't been
// made. We throw an error if one wasn't provided.
return nil, models.ErrSHAOrCommitIDNotProvided{}
}
// Remove the file from the index
if err := t.RemoveFilesFromIndex(opts.TreePath); err != nil {
return nil, err
}
// Now write the tree
treeHash, err := t.WriteTree()
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
// Now commit the tree
var commitHash string
if opts.Dates != nil {
commitHash, err = t.CommitTreeWithDate(author, committer, treeHash, message, opts.Signoff, opts.Dates.Author, opts.Dates.Committer)
} else {
commitHash, err = t.CommitTree(author, committer, treeHash, message, opts.Signoff)
}
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
// Then push this tree to NewBranch
if err := t.Push(doer, commitHash, opts.NewBranch); err != nil {
return nil, err
}
commit, err = t.GetCommit(commitHash)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
file, err := GetFileResponseFromCommit(ctx, repo, commit, opts.NewBranch, treePath)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
return file, nil
}
